ChatSphere

ChatSphere

Decentralized chat for a connected world - powered by Arweave

21
Built at ETHMumbai
ChatSphere

ChatSphere

Decentralized chat for a connected world - powered by Arweave

The problem ChatSphere solves

Title: Decentralized Chat for a Connected World - Powered by Arweave


Problem it Solves

In today's digital landscape, communication is essential, yet it faces significant challenges in terms of privacy, security, and reliability. Traditional centralized chat platforms are susceptible to censorship, data breaches, and outages, leaving users vulnerable to exploitation and disruption. These platforms often store sensitive user data on centralized servers, making it an attractive target for hackers and governments seeking to monitor or control communication channels.

The advent of blockchain technology has introduced the concept of decentralization, promising to revolutionize various industries, including communication. However, existing decentralized chat solutions still face adoption barriers due to scalability issues, complex user interfaces, and lack of interoperability.

Our project, Decentralized Chat for a Connected World powered by Arweave, addresses these challenges by providing a secure, private, and resilient communication platform built on the principles of decentralization. By leveraging the unique features of Arweave's blockchain, we offer a solution that ensures data permanence, immutability, and censorship resistance, while also prioritizing user experience and accessibility.

Key Challenges:

  1. Privacy Concerns: Centralized chat platforms often compromise user privacy by collecting and monetizing personal data, exposing users to surveillance and targeted advertising.

  2. Security Risks: Centralized servers are vulnerable to cyber attacks, data breaches, and unauthorized access, jeopardizing the confidentiality and integrity of communication.

  3. Censorship and Control: Governments and authorities can censor or restrict communication channels on centralized platforms, limiting freedom of expression and access to information.

  4. Reliability and Resilience: Centralized platforms are prone to outages and service disruptions

Challenges we ran into

  1. Learning Curve: There was a learning curve for the development team, especially those unfamiliar with blockchain or decentralized technologies, when working with Arweave.
  2. Integration Complexity: Integrating Arweave into the chat app proved to be complex, requiring seamless interactions between the decentralized network and the app's frontend and backend systems. Finding the right libraries, wallets and docs proved to be bit of a challenge.
  3. Data Storage and Retrieval: Storing and retrieving chat data on Arweave posed challenges due to differences from traditional centralized databases. Ensuring efficient storage and retrieval while maintaining data integrity and security was crucial.
  4. Transaction Costs: Arweave transactions incurred costs, including storage fees and transaction fees. Managing these costs effectively while providing a seamless user experience required careful planning and optimization.

Tracks Applied (3)

Social

Chatsphere is a revolutionary social chatroom platform designed to foster open, honest, and unrestricted conversations a...Read More

General

The AOS chatroom - ChatSphere is built using Arweave AO and permaweb/ao-connect to provide truly decentralized chat appl...Read More

Arweave

Chatroom

The AOS chatroom - ChatSphere is built using Arweave AO and permaweb/ao-connect to provide truly decentralized chat appl...Read More

Arweave

Technologies used

Cheer Project

Cheering for a project means supporting a project you like with as little as 0.0025 ETH. Right now, you can Cheer using ETH on Arbitrum, Optimism and Base.

Discussion